What is a Dice Role Set?

A dice role set typically includes various polyhedral dice used in tabletop games. The most common types are:

  • D4: A four-sided die.
  • D6: A six-sided die, commonly used in games like Monopoly.
  • D8: An eight-sided die.
  • D10: A ten-sided die, often used for percentile rolls.
  • D12: A twelve-sided die.
  • D20: A twenty-sided die, crucial for most role-playing games.

The Importance of Dice in Role-Playing Games

Dice play a vital role in determining the outcomes of actions in role-playing games. Players roll the dice to generate random numbers that influence their character's success in various tasks, such as combat, skill checks, and saving throws. The unpredictable nature of dice rolling adds excitement and tension, making each gaming session unique and engaging.

Choosing the Right Dice Role Set

Types of Materials

When selecting a dice role set, consider the materials used to manufacture the dice. Common materials include:

  • Acrylic: Affordable and comes in a variety of designs and colors.
  • Resin: Offers a premium feel and can feature intricate designs.
  • Metal: Durable and weighty, providing a distinctive rolling experience.

Tips for Maintaining Your Dice Role Set

Keeping Your Dice Clean

To prolong the life of your dice role set, regular cleaning is essential. Here are some steps to keep your dice in top condition:

  • Use mild soap and water to clean dirt or stains.
  • Avoid abrasive materials that could scratch the surface.
  • Store your dice in a designated case to protect them from damage.
